Brooks Automation's Factory Automation Software Selected by Samsung for its 300mm Computer Integrated Manufacturing System
Tuesday May 6, 4:05 pm ET
Brooks' Best-in-Class Software Products Facilitate Advanced 300mm Operations
CHELMSFORD, Mass., May 6 /PRNewswire-FirstCall/ -- Brooks Automation, Inc. (Nasdaq: BRKS - News), which delivers total automation for semiconductor manufacturing, today announced that Samsung Electronics Co. Ltd., the world's leading producer of memory chips and other advanced electronics, has purchased Brooks' factory automation software products for its 300mm wafer fabrication ("fab") facility in Hwasung, South Korea. This new factory will use Brooks' manufacturing execution system (MES), real time dispatching and reporting, material control system (MCS) and equipment connectivity software as the core of its factory automation system.
Robert J. Therrien, chairman and chief executive officer of Brooks Automation, said: "We are extremely pleased that our automation software has been selected by Samsung for their new 300mm fab. Brooks developed the next generation MES system in collaboration with Samsung to support the advanced requirements of fully automated 300mm manufacturing. We value our long- standing relationship as a key supplier of automation products, both software and hardware, to Samsung's semiconductor front end manufacturing, assembly and test, and TFT-LCD production facilities.
